The protocols were recorded by the staff of the Hungarian Jewish relief organisation, National Committee for Attending Deportees (DEGOB) in 1945-1946.  
The Hungarian Auschwitz Foundation, the predecessor of the HMC, obtained the copies of nearly all the protocols in the early 1990s

Description prepared by László Csősz. Source: http://degob.org/ 
the website http://degob.org/ contain the complete text and the scanned images of the protocols as well as the English translations of the texts. With the help of the general and advanced search, any data (geographical and personal names or any given Hungarian or English expression) may be searched for in the collection. The topical search categorizes the protocols by the most important historical aspects of the Holocaust.

The staff of the Hungarian Jewish relief organisation, National Committee for Attending Deportees (DEGOB), recorded the personal stories of approximately 5000 Hungarian Holocaust survivors in more than 3500 protocols in 1945-1946.
